    In 1995, Freddie Mac began receiving affordable housing credit for buying subprime securities, and by 2004, HUD suggested the company was lagging behind and should "do more". [17] Freddie Mac was put under a conservatorship of the U.S. federal government on Sunday, September 7, 2008. [18]

    As recently as 2008, Fannie Mae and the Federal Home Loan Mortgage Corporation (Freddie Mac) had owned or guaranteed about half of the U.S.'s $12 trillion mortgage market (equivalent to $16,680,000,000,000 in 2023). [36] If they were to collapse, mortgages would be harder to obtain and much more expensive.
